Softwareentwicklungs-Kurse können Ihnen helfen zu verstehen, wie Software entworfen, geschrieben und getestet wird. Sie können Fähigkeiten in Architektur, Programmierung, Versionskontrolle und Debugging aufbauen. Viele Kurse stellen Tools und Workflows aus der Softwarepraxis vor.

Alfaisal University | KLD
Kompetenzen, die Sie erwerben: Design Thinking, Innovation, Business Solutions, Enterprise Modeling, Creative Problem-Solving, Process Development, Business Process Modeling, New Product Development, Business Strategies, Problem Solving
Anfänger · Kurs · 1–4 Wochen

Coursera
Kompetenzen, die Sie erwerben: Canva (Software), Graphic Design, User Accounts, Design Software, Shared Media, Presentations, Organizational Skills, Account Management, Content Creation, Marketing
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Persistenz der Daten, Datenbanken, Entwicklung von Anwendungen für Mobilgeräte, Datenbank Management, Android Entwicklung, JSON, Restful API, SQL, Android Studio, API-Design, Kotlin, Web-Anwendungen
Mittel · Kurs · 1–3 Monate

University of Cape Town
Kompetenzen, die Sie erwerben: Fallstudien, Finanzielle Regulierung, Entwicklung neuer Geschäfte, Business Modellierung, Geschäftsentwicklung, Wachstums-Strategien, FinTech, Geistiges Eigentum, Business-Strategien, Unternehmertum, Geschäftsplanung, Fundraising, Design Thinking, Professionelles Netzwerken, Lösung Design, Marktchancen
Anfänger · Kurs · 1–4 Wochen

Illinois Tech
Kompetenzen, die Sie erwerben: Responsible AI, Culture Transformation, Innovation, Organizational Change, Design Thinking, Business Transformation, Strategic Leadership, Product Lifecycle Management, Global Marketing, Data Ethics, Entrepreneurship, Business Communication, Artificial Intelligence, Change Management, Organizational Leadership, Business Modeling, Generative AI, AI Product Strategy, Business Strategy, Strategic Planning
Auf einen Abschluss hinarbeiten
Mittel · Spezialisierung · 3–6 Monate

LearnQuest
Kompetenzen, die Sie erwerben: Objektorientierte Programmierung (OOP), Java Programmierung, Java, Programm-Entwicklung, Entwicklungsumgebung, Computer Programmierung, Virtuelle Maschinen, Eclipse (Software), Web-Anwendungen, Software-Installation
Mittel · Kurs · 1–3 Monate

LearnQuest
Kompetenzen, die Sie erwerben: UI Komponenten, JavaScript-Frameworks, Cascading Style Sheets (CSS), Angular, HyperText Markup Language (HTML), Web-Entwicklung, Entwicklungsumgebung, TypeScript, Anwendungs-Rahmenwerke, Web-Komponenten, Web-Anwendungen, Front-End Web-Entwicklung
Anfänger · Kurs · 1–4 Wochen

Kompetenzen, die Sie erwerben: Unternehmensanalytik, Datenanalyse, Datengesteuerte Entscheidungsfindung, Marketing-Analytik, Daten-Storytelling, Google-Anzeigen, Dashboard, Daten-Integration, Business Metriken, Google Analytics, Datenvisualisierung
Mittel · angeleitetes Projekt · Weniger als 2 Stunden

Kompetenzen, die Sie erwerben: Timelines, Brainstorming, Ideation, Product Design, Project Design, Design Thinking, Persona Development, Workflow Management, Teamwork, Collaborative Software, Collaboration, Innovation, Creativity
Anfänger · angeleitetes Projekt · Weniger als 2 Stunden

University of California, Davis
Kompetenzen, die Sie erwerben: Datenmanipulation, Daten-Storytelling, Analyse räumlicher Daten, ArcGIS, Daten Präsentation, Datenvisualisierungssoftware, Netzwerkanalyse, Wärmekarten, Geografische Informationssysteme, Räumliche Analyse, Geospatial Mapping
Mittel · Kurs · 1–4 Wochen

LearnQuest
Kompetenzen, die Sie erwerben: Firewall, Identitäts- und Zugriffsmanagement, Sicherheitskontrollen, Cybersicherheit, Linux, Netzwerksicherheit, Linux Verwaltung, Betriebssystem-Verwaltung, Dateiverwaltung, Autorisierung (Computing), Sicherheit der Infrastruktur, Informationstechnologie, Systemverwaltung, Infrastruktur mit öffentlichem Schlüssel, Virtual Private Networks (VPN), Linux-Server, Intrusion Detection und Prävention, Fernzugriffssysteme, Systemüberwachung, Authentifizierungen
Anfänger · Kurs · 1–4 Wochen

LearnKartS
Kompetenzen, die Sie erwerben: CI/CD, Jenkins, Softwareentwicklung, Linux-Server, Kontinuierliche Integration, Kontinuierliche Lieferung, Software-Installation, DevOps
Anfänger · Kurs · 1–4 Wochen